Durability Meets Design
Modern tempered glass has revolutionized how we think about glass furniture. Today's glass tables and chairs are engineered to withstand everyday use while maintaining their pristine appearance. Tempered glass is up to five times stronger than regular glass and shatters into small, safe pieces rather than sharp shards.
Quality glass furniture often features additional protective coatings that resist scratches, fingerprints, and water rings. These practical enhancements mean your investment in glass tables and chairs will look beautiful for years without constant maintenance. The surface remains easy to clean with just a simple wipe down, making it ideal for busy households with children or frequent entertainers.

Practical Considerations for Choosing Glass Furniture
Selecting the right glass tables and chairs involves considering several practical factors beyond aesthetics. Thickness matters significantly—most dining tables use 3/8-inch to 1/2-inch tempered glass, while coffee tables may use slightly thinner options.
The base or frame material complements your glass choice and affects both style and stability. Metal bases in chrome, brass, or matte black finishes pair well with different glass thicknesses. Wooden bases bring warmth and can be stained to match existing furniture. For families with young children, rounded corners on glass tables provide additional safety.
Care and Maintenance Tips
Keeping your glass tables and chairs looking their best requires minimal effort. Regular cleaning with a soft cloth and appropriate glass cleaner prevents buildup of smudges and water marks. Avoid abrasive cleaners or rough scrubbing pads that could scratch protective coatings.
Place coasters under glasses to prevent ring formation, especially on dining surfaces. Use felt pads under decorative objects to protect the glass from scratches. For outdoor glass furniture, a light rinse with water during rainy seasons helps maintain clarity throughout the year.
Frequently Asked Questions
What thickness of glass is best for dining tables?
Most quality glass dining tables use tempered glass between 3/8 inch and 1/2 inch thick. This range provides excellent durability while maintaining an elegant, refined appearance that elevates your dining space.
Are glass tables safe for homes with children?
Yes, modern tempered glass is highly resistant to impact and shatters into small, blunt pieces rather than sharp shards. Rounded corners on many designs provide additional safety for active households.
How do I clean glass tables and chairs effectively?
Use a microfiber cloth with a quality glass cleaner or a mixture of water and white vinegar. Wipe in circular motions and finish by buffing with a dry cloth to prevent streaks and maintain clarity.
